Bheemla Naik the Pawan Kalyan movie was proclaimed as a super-duper hit, but what about the collections in the state of Andhra Pradesh is the question. The producers have sold the movie to OTT for a whopping amount of Seventy Crore.

But what about the exhibitor’s returns in the state of restricted ticket rates and no special shows is the question.

While the movie is doing OK in Telangana, the ticket rates are not matching to the expenditure being incurred by the exhibitors on a daily basis in Andhra Pradesh.

Even Pushpa could not make profits in Andhra Pradesh due to the restricted rates by the Jagan Government.

“Bheemla Nayak” won positive reviews from all critics. The word-of-mouth was also decent. But, it is not an out-and-out commercial film as fans and general audiences like to see.

The makers have tried their best to balance the content and commercial ingredients. However, they removed the romantic song from the film.

We have to see how far the exhibitors will make profits from the movie. In the USA it is doing well. The movie is going to be released in Hindi also soon. Commercially it is not doing well in AP is the report.
